The Pittsburgh Steelers and Alabama Crimson Tide quarterback Jalen Milroe have become familiar during the lead-up to the 2025 NFL Draft. He’s gone to dinner with the team’s decision-makers and flashed some of the traits that make him a desirable signal-caller. ESPN draft analyst Jordan Reid believes Pittsburgh is a legitimate suitor for Milroe, who will attend the event in Green Bay.

“As far as some landing spots for Milroe, the Saints is one that’s been repeatedly talked about with him and then also the Steelers, as well,” Reid said Sunday on “SportsCenter.” “So look for him to go in the second or the third round. There is plenty of interest for Jalen Milroe.”

Milroe expressed his intrigue in playing for Mike Tomlin and the Steelers after the Crimson Tide’s pro day, where he ran a blazing 40-yard dash clocked at 4.37 seconds.

“It’s so important just to build a relationship, No. 1, and also talk ball,” Milroe said. “I just thought it was a great opportunity to be with the Steelers. … I remember watching the AFC North and the battles that they had growing up. So, now to have the opportunity to be around Coach Tomlin, I don’t take it lightly at all. If the opportunity presents itself for me to be his quarterback, I’ll take full advantage of it.”

Why is Jalen Milroe an Intriguing Quarterback?

Reid thinks Milroe’s athletic qualities resemble those of some of the most exciting passers in the league, but also touched upon the fact that Milroe must improve his short and intermediate passing accuracy.

“The one thing that scouts keep coming back to with him is just his eye-popping athleticism,” Reid said. “He’s gonna enter a very distinct group his very first year in the NFL. Those are names that include Jayden Daniels, Lamar Jackson, and also Justin Fields. You go back to that LSU game, he was absolutely terrific in that one.”

In a 42-13 win over Brian Kelly’s Tigers last season, Milroe rushed for 185 yards and four touchdowns. He completed 12 of his 18 pass attempts for 109 yards as well. Highlights from that contest are almost sure to be shown when he’s selected.

“He’s got a superpower when it comes to running the football,” Alabama head coach Kalen DeBoer said of Milore after that game. “He’s not just a guy that gets first downs. He gets into the end zone. What he was able to do early on really got the ball rolling.”
